Volvo’s First Fully Electric Car: The XC40 Recharge

Volvo’s new, compact, 402 horsepower luxury SUV is the company’s first fully electric model and will have an MSRP of around $65,000 in Canada in 2021.

The XC40 will also be part of a new generation of Volvos that offer an integrated infotainment system with partner Google: think Google Assistant, Google Maps, and Google Play Store, all built-in.

The XC40 announcement comes with a shift in Volvo’s partnerships with major charging networks, including ChargePoint, to offer drivers access to an even larger network of stations across the US and Canada.
